CLEARANCE LIGHTING/FMVSS 108
Description
FOREST RIVER IS RECALLING CERTAIN MODEL YEAR 2009-2011 R-POD TRAVEL TRAILERS MANUFACTURED FROM OCTOBER 27, 2008, THROUGH NOVEMBER 20, 2010, FOR FAILING TO COMPLY WITH THE REQUIREMENTS OF FEDERAL MOTOR VEHICLE SAFETY NO. 108, "LAMPS, REFLECTIVE DEVICES, AND ASSOCIATED EQUIPMENT." THESE VEHICLES DO NOT HAVE THE REQUIRED CLEARANCE LIGHTS.
Injuries / Consequence
This could render the vehicle less visible to other motorist during hours of darkness, possibly resulting in a crash causing property damage and/or personal injury.
Remedy
Forest Rivers petition for relief from remedy based on its belief that the noncompliance was inconsequential to motor vehicle safety was denied by NHTSA on May 16, 2012. Accordingly, Forest River will conduct a safety recall campaign. The safety recall began in May 2012. Owners nay contact Forest River at 1-574-642-3119.
